A Garbage truck in Leroy snagged a power line and then struck the Mill St bridge yesterday, one of it's 4 propane tanks exploding and damaging the bridge. Service on the line is suspended until further inspection.

"According to Sgt. Emily McNamara with the LeRoy Police Department, the truck was headed north on Mill street when it caught a power line and then lost 4 natural gas tanks after not making it under the railroad bridge. The bridge height is 12’6″. Police say the truck with the tanks on top measure 13’6″."
